First lady Michelle Obama beats Jimmy Fallon at push-up challenge

U.S. First Lady Michelle Obama invited TV host Jimmy Fallon to the White House for some friendly   competition to raise awareness for the Let's Move campaign against childhood obesity.

In a segment that aired on "Late Night with Jimmy Fallon" on Tuesday, the first lady trumped over Fallon as they did push-ups, twirled hula-hoops and competed in a potato-sack race.

The segment ends with a defeated Fallon telling Obama it doesn't matter if he won or lost, to which the first lady replies, "It matters."

Earlier this month Obama swung by "The Ellen DeGeneres Show," where she and the popular daytime host got down on the floor in a push-up battle, that was ultimately won by the first lady.
